A rain fly is an important accessory for canvas wall tents and aids expand their life. The fly gives security from the aspects and keeps the roofing system clean of tree pitch, tar, and particles.
Appropriate established of the rainfall fly ensures it is taut and prolonging past the wall surfaces of the tent to prevent water merging. Air flow is also essential to ensure that condensation does not accumulate.

Routine cleansing hunting tent and appropriate storage space are important to prolonging the life of a canvas outdoor tents. A regular cleaning maintains mud, mildew, and various other unwanted substances from developing and wearing down the textile. It's also a great concept to season your camping tent prior to each outdoor camping trip. This procedure entails soaking the canvas, and it assists to secure any kind of openings from stitching needles that may have opened when the tent was made. This is a good time to reapply waterproofing therapy also.
